U.S. Lawmakers Urged to Clarify Blockchain Regulations to Retain Innovation
The U.S. is facing a critical juncture in the regulation of blockchain technology, as highlighted by a recent opinion piece. The article stresses the need for Congress to enact clear and fair regulations to support blockchain innovation. Currently, the industry is hindered by regulatory uncertainty, with overlapping jurisdictions and enforcement-based regulation. The Digital Asset Market Clarity Act is proposed as a solution to establish a modern market structure, clarify regulatory responsibilities, and create predictable compliance pathways. This legislation aims to protect against fraud and market manipulation while fostering innovation. The piece argues that well-designed, light-touch regulation can strengthen innovation by providing businesses with the confidence to invest.
